    In the Indian education system of some Indian states, the Pre-University Course (PUC) or Pre-Degree Course (PDC) is referred to as intermediate or +2 course, which is a two-year senior secondary education course that succeeds the tenth grade (known as SSLC or SSC in such states, equivalent to sophomore in the US system) and precedes to the completion of a Senior Secondary Course.

    Air Force weather officers are professional meteorologists, must hold at least a bachelor’s degree in an appropriate field (meteorology, atmospheric science, etc), and must meet the World Meteorological Organization (WMO) basic instruction requirements before entrance into the career field is allowed.
